Abstract

An electronic device having multiple antennas and capable of operating in a wireless communication system, where interference between the multiple antennas is minimized using a detuning circuit activated by one or more antennas and resulting in detuning of at least one of the antennas. Activation of the detuning circuit can be accomplished by positioning an antenna to complete the detuning circuit and thereby activate the detuning circuit.
